The Town (Al-Balad)
20 verses, revealed in Mecca after Q (Qaaf) before The Comet (Al-Taareq)
Allah - beginning with the name of - the Most Gracious, the Most Merciful
۞ I do call to witness this City;- 1 And you shall be made free from obligation in this city-- 2 and I swear by the parent and his offspring: 3 Verily We have created man into toil and struggle. 4 Thinketh he, that none hath power over him? 5 He says, “I destroyed vast wealth.” 6 Thinketh he that none beholdeth him? 7 Have We not appointed to him two eyes, 8 And a tongue and a pair of lips? 9 Have We not shown him the ways of good and evil? 10 But he hath made no haste on the path that is steep. 11 And what will make you know the path that is steep? 12 (It is:) freeing the bondman; 13 or the feeding in times of famine 14 of an orphaned relative 15 Or some poor wretch in misery, 16 And to be of those who believe, and urge upon one another to persevere, and urge upon each other to be kind. 17 These are the people of the right hand. 18 whereas those who are bent on denying the truth of Our messages - they are such as have lost themselves in evil, 19 Upon them is a fire, in which they are imprisoned, closed and shut above them. 20
God Almighty has spoken the truth.
End of Surah: The Town (Al-Balad). Sent down in Mecca after Q (Qaaf) before The Comet (Al-Taareq)
